What is the importance of financial management for small and medium-sized companies?

Proper financial management is crucial for small- and medium-sized businesses to stay in operation. If this does not take place, there is a significant chance that the business will have financial difficulties or perhaps fail.

This is due to the fact that a company’s financial stability is one of its main cornerstones. Without it, the business cannot respect required payments to suppliers and workers as well as reinvest the cash into the business.

It is crucial to keep in mind that financial management encompasses more than just coordinating inputs and outputs in this respect. Finances must be properly handled for a project to succeed, notably in connection to planning and investments.

Track cash flow

The company’s cash flow must be well-managed in order for it to run smoothly and expand. Therefore, effective financial management must keep an eye on short-term cash inflows and outflows.

By conducting this analysis, the business is better equipped to comprehend its outcomes, identify trends, and support the managerial decisions. Cash flow also shows if activities are producing the anticipated return.

Develop a financial plan

Making a financial plan is another crucial piece of advice for small- and medium-sized businesses’ financial management. It entails the action taken following the mapping of the company’s total capital inflows and outflows.

Planning allows you to create practical methods for managing resources to accomplish your objectives. As a result, this strategy is crucial for managing the business effectively and ensuring its growth by responding in accordance with real-world facts.

Manage delinquency

Managing delinquency is a crucial task for every business. This is an issue that many companies have. Therefore, it’s essential to understand the financial position thoroughly and develop measures to get out of this bind.

It may be able to give discounts, make investments in debt renegotiations, etc. Additionally, it is advisable to use techniques that aim to avoid default, such as applying credit-granting criteria and establishing collection guidelines.

Set spending goals

It makes sense to set a spending target in order to have effective financial planning. One strategy to help your organization expand is to create a ceiling based on your financial analysis and growth prospects.

It is a truth that a corporation must make proactive investments in resources that may advance it if it is to advance. To avoid bottlenecks that hurt the budget, this must be done in accordance with the diligent monitoring of expenditures.

Have growth goals

If setting expenditure targets is crucial, it is also necessary to set development goals, as they go hand in hand. Due to this, analysis of market prospects based on the company’s financial data must be done in addition to the targeted goals.
